		<description>Regarding:

&gt;&gt;
Elliott released Jalopypaint last month and I four-starred it here in the Jan. 9 issue of Creative Loafing. Other publications have also taken notice. The album ranked No. 16 in the year-end tally of No Depression contributing editor Joe Nick Patoski â€” but was removed from the final list, probably since the disc officially came out in 2008. Or maybe No Depression founders Grant Alden and Peter Blackstock made an executive decision to ax the selection based on their past experiences with Elliott.
&gt;&gt;

Or maybe the writer of this article needs to correct his text, because he is completely wrong in his reporting when he says Jalopypaint &quot;was removed from the final list&quot;. Nothing was &quot;removed&quot; from anything whatsoever.

Apparently the writer is unfamiliar with the concept of a poll, in which it takes a certain amount of votes to rank high enough to make the &quot;final list&quot; (in this case, the published Top 50 that appeared in our Jan.-Feb. issue). Patoski was the sole writer among the 44 voters in our poll who listed Jalopypaint on his ballot. (By the way, Patoski ranked Jalopypaint #5 on his ballot, not #16; the &quot;16&quot; was the number of points awarded for that ranking, based on the 20-19-18-etc. point-system explained at the top of the webpage that was linked above.)

The #50 record in our Top 50 received a total of 41 points from 3 voters who listed it on their ballots. Clearly Jalopyland, with 16 points from 1 voter, was far short of making the list. It was not &quot;removed,&quot; it simply didn&#039;t get enough votes/points to place in the published list.

Nothing wrong with that, as I expect Jalopypaint was good work, something Mr. Elliott has repeatedly proven himself capable of (which is why we&#039;ve reviewed two of his records and also run a short profile on him over the years). It didn&#039;t make our overall Top 50, but that doesn&#039;t mean it wasn&#039;t deserving of attention -- which is one reason we publish our voters&#039; individual ballots online, so that records which may not have gained enough consensus in our poll still get a little notice.

(By the way, I also find no evidence that Jalopypaint came out in 2008; at least on Amazon.com it&#039;s listed as a Nov. 13, 2007, release.)</description>
